A phone companion is designed to provide users with a personalized and interactive experience on their mobile devices. Its primary purpose is to assist users with various tasks, provide information, and offer entertainment, all through a conversational interface. Phone companions can be integrated with various services, such as calendar, contacts, and social media, to provide a seamless user experience.
